Well, I tried overnight jugging last night, 8 fow. Came back late in the afternoon and all I found, was every bait cleaned off and no fish. A few of the jugs had done some traveling, but not too much. I had baited the hooks with cut shad and cut perch. I think I'm being careful not to stuff the hook (5/0, fine wire circle hooks). There are a lot of videos out there, so hooking the bait is well described. I'm in a reasonable area. A neighboring jugger pulled some nice cats up to 30 lbs, the day before. Is getting so thoroughly cleaned-off pretty common? Are there any favorite hooks and hook sizes I ought to prefer, for overnight jugging? I'd guess that the same hooks would be useful on trotlines too. Thanks

I use 6/0 and 7/0 gamakatsu circle hooks on my jugs. I find some hooks cleaned off time to time and write those off to turtles. I stay close to my jugs and check em every hour or so also. I'd be willing to bet either turtles or someone else ran your jugs for you.
